Subject: [PATCH i-g-t 1/2] tests/kms_setmode: simplify mode selection by removing goto

Replaced 'goto found' with early returns in get_mode_for_crtc() and
added braces around the fallback loop. This makes the logic cleaner
and easier to follow without changing behavior.
v2: write to *mode_ret before returning from function.

tests/kms_setmode.c | 17 +++++++++++------
1 file changed, 11 insertions(+), 6 deletions(-)
diff --git a/tests/kms_setmode.c b/tests/kms_setmode.c
index 484c3a95f..48d0c3e1e 100644
--- a/tests/kms_setmode.c
+++ b/tests/kms_setmode.c
@@ -238,8 +238,10 @@ static void get_mode_for_crtc(struct crtc_config *crtc,
*/
for (i = 0; i < crtc->connector_count; i++) {
mode = &crtc->cconfs[i].default_mode;
- if (crtc_supports_mode(crtc, mode))
- goto found;
+ if (crtc_supports_mode(crtc, mode)) {
+ *mode_ret = *mode;
+ return;
+ }
}
/*
@@ -248,8 +250,10 @@ static void get_mode_for_crtc(struct crtc_config *crtc,
*/
for (i = 0; i < crtc->cconfs[0].connector->count_modes; i++) {
mode = &crtc->cconfs[0].connector->modes[i];
- if (crtc_supports_mode(crtc, mode))
- goto found;
+ if (crtc_supports_mode(crtc, mode)) {
+ *mode_ret = *mode;
+ return;
+ }
}
/*
@@ -258,10 +262,11 @@ static void get_mode_for_crtc(struct crtc_config *crtc,
* scaling etc.
*/
mode = &crtc->cconfs[0].default_mode;
- for (i = 1; i < crtc->connector_count; i++)
+ for (i = 1; i < crtc->connector_count; i++) {
if (crtc->cconfs[i].default_mode.clock < mode->clock)
mode = &crtc->cconfs[i].default_mode;
-found:
+ }
+
*mode_ret = *mode;
}
